📜  显示对象格式 intellij (1)

📅  最后修改于: 2023-12-03 15:26:20.134000             🧑  作者: Mango

显示对象格式 IntelliJ

IntelliJ集成开发环境是一款功能强大的工具,它支持多种不同的显示对象格式,使程序员可以轻松地查看和理解代码。以下是一些常见的显示对象格式:

类显示格式

类显示格式提供了一个基本的类定义,并显示它的成员变量和方法。这阅读器可以快速了解一个类以及它的功能。类显示格式可以通过打开设置菜单并选择“Editor | General | Appearance”来进行配置。在“Appearance”选项卡下的“Show method parameter types”和“Show method return types”复选框允许您控制方法参数和返回类型是否显示在方法签名中。

public class MyClass {
    private int myVariable;
    public void myMethod(String arg) {
        // method implementation goes here
    }
}
结构显示格式

结构显示格式允许你以一种更树形的方式查看代码。每个类和方法都显示为一个单独的节点,在代码结构标尺旁边提供了一种全局的视图。此格式尤其适合大型代码库。要启用结构显示格式,请打开设置菜单并选择“Editor | General | Appearance”。在“Appearance”选项卡下,将“Code foldings”下拉列表更改为“Show code structure”即可。

MyClass
    myVariable: int
    myMethod(String): void
对象视图格式

对象视图格式提供了一种通过面板查看代码的方式。该视图显示类/Javascript 对象的内容和层次结构。要切换到对象视图格式,请右键单击文本编辑器中的类/对象,并选择“Inspect | Object”(或按快捷键“Alt+F8”)。

MyClass
  myVariable: int = 0
  Foo myFoo: Foo
    bar: int = 1
    baz: String = "hello"
UML格式

UML格式提供了一种视觉化表示方式,显示类及其关系的图形。您可以使用UML格式查看类之间的关系(继承、实现、组合、关联、依赖等)。在IntelliJ中,UML类图是通过“Diagram”功能实现的。要创建UML类图,请打开“Diagram”工具窗口,右键单击窗口中的文件夹,并选择“New | UML Class Diagram”命令。

+-----------------------+
|      MyClass          |
+-----------------------+
| myVariable : int      |
+-----------------------+
| method1(arg: String)  |
+-----------------------+
| method2() : boolean   |
+-----------------------+ 

以上是IntelliJ中可用的一些常见显示对象格式。这些格式具有不同的特点和用途,可以根据您的偏好和项目要求进行配置和使用。